86.8% of residents of Lancaster township speak English at home.
8.7% of residents speak Spanish at home (72% speak English very well, 19% speak English well, 7% speak English not well, 2% don't speak English at all).
3.2% of residents speak other Indo-European language at home (69% speak English very well, 21% speak English well, 8% speak English not well, 1% don't speak English at all).
1.1% of residents speak Asian or Pacific Island language at home (29% speak English very well, 24% speak English well, 44% speak English not well, 3% don't speak English at all).
0.2% of residents speak other language at home (100% speak English very well).
